Miran & Bullard Stand by Trump on Tariffs and Inflation

Two leading figures poised for prominent roles at the Federal Reserve (Fed) have asserted that President Donald Trump’s tariffs are not driving inflation, according to CNBC interviews. Steven Miran, currently chair of the White House Council of Economic Advisers, and James Bullard, a former president of the St. Louis Fed, both refuted the consensus among some economists who believe trade duties will lead to persistent price increases. )
